Keen sailors invited to explore west coast of Scotland

The west coast of Scotland is the ideal destination for people planning a sailing holiday in the UK, according to an expert.

Sailor John MacKay, who will attempt to circumnavigate the planet as part of the Vendee Globe regatta later this year, said the Malin and Hebrides regions offer the best sailing in the world.

He pointed out that holidays at sea are an accessible option, with boat charters available for reasonable prices and only one person with good sailing experience required to control a vessel capable of accommodating half a dozen people.

Mr MacKay also highlighted some of the experiences that make sailing trips an attractive option.

'You will have the time of your life,' he said. 'Sailing is just a fantastic thing to do.

'On the west coast there is so much happening - fabulous foods, castles, scenery - it is indescribable.'
